What Is a Homeowner Security Camera System and Why Do You Need One?

A homeowner security camera system is a network of video cameras deployed around a residence to monitor and record activities for security purposes. This system helps detect and deter criminal activity, enhancing the safety of the home.

According to the Electronic Security Association, a homeowner security camera system serves as a vital component of residential security, providing surveillance and peace of mind for homeowners.

These systems can include indoor and outdoor cameras, cloud storage for recorded footage, motion detection, and remote viewing through smartphones or computers. They offer real-time alerts and can integrate with other security devices, such as alarms and smart locks, providing comprehensive home protection.

The Institute for Business and Home Safety notes that security camera systems can reduce burglary risk by as much as 60%. They can also assist in resolving disputes or gathering evidence in case of incidents.

Factors contributing to the need for a security camera system include rising crime rates, increased home ownership, and the desire for personal safety. Recent studies indicate that 1 in 4 homes experience a burglary during the homeowner’s residency, according to the FBI.

The broader impacts of security camera systems extend to crime prevention, reduction of insurance premiums, and enhanced neighborhood safety. These systems foster a sense of community, encouraging residents to look out for one another.

Examples of impacts include successful crime resolution in cases where camera footage helped apprehend suspects and reduce vandalism rates in neighborhoods with deployed systems.

To address security concerns, the Security Industry Association recommends installing high-quality systems with features like night vision and cloud storage.

Specific strategies include regular maintenance of camera systems, investing in smart technology for better surveillance, and ensuring proper installation for optimal coverage.

What Key Features Should You Consider When Choosing a Security Camera System?

When choosing a security camera system, consider the following key features:

  1. Resolution
  2. Field of View
  3. Night Vision
  4. Motion Detection
  5. Storage Options
  6. Connectivity
  7. Mobile Access
  8. Weather Resistance
  9. Audio Capability
  10. Integration with Other Security Systems

The selection process involves understanding various perspectives and options available in each of these features based on individual or property needs.

  1. Resolution: The resolution of a security camera significantly affects image clarity. It is measured in pixels, with higher numbers delivering sharper images. Common resolutions include 720p (HD), 1080p (Full HD), and 4MP (Quad HD). Research by the University of California indicates that higher resolution cameras can aid in identifying faces up to 50% better than lower resolution counterparts.

  2. Field of View: Field of view defines how much area a security camera can capture. Wider angles cover more ground but may sacrifice detail. Typical ranges are from 60 to 180 degrees. For example, a camera with a 180-degree field may eliminate the need for multiple cameras in certain spaces, demonstrating efficiency in surveillance.

  3. Night Vision: Night vision capabilities allow cameras to capture clear images in low light. Common technologies include infrared (IR) and color night vision. According to a study by SecurityInfoWatch, cameras with IR capabilities can yield significant advantage in dark environments by using invisible light.

  4. Motion Detection: Motion detection features alert users to activity. This is vital for enhancing security. Many systems utilize passive infrared (PIR) sensors that detect heat, while others rely on pixel change detection. A 2019 report from the Electronic Security Association emphasizes the importance of customizable motion zones to reduce false positives.

  5. Storage Options: Storage options refer to how the recorded footage is stored and accessed. Options include cloud storage, which offers remote access and security, and local storage like SD cards or DVRs. Data retention policies vary, with many systems allowing storage for weeks to months, as highlighted by a report from TechRadar.

  6. Connectivity: Connectivity indicates how the camera interacts with the internet and other devices. Wired systems tend to be more reliable, while wireless setups offer more flexibility. A survey by CNET found that users often prefer wireless options for ease of installation and mobility.

  7. Mobile Access: Mobile access allows users to view live feeds or recordings remotely via smartphones or tablets. This capability enhances convenience and peace of mind, especially for homeowners frequently on the go. According to a survey by the International Security Association, 75% of users prioritize mobile access due to its practicality.

  8. Weather Resistance: Weather resistance denotes a camera’s ability to function in different environmental conditions. Ratings such as IP65 or IP67 indicate resistance to dust and water. A study by the Weather Research Center found that exterior cameras lack durability without these ratings in harsh climates.

  9. Audio Capability: Audio capability allows for both recording sound and two-way communication. This feature can deter intruders and enhance interaction with visitors. According to the Security Industry Association, systems that offer audio capabilities receive higher satisfaction ratings from users.

  10. Integration with Other Security Systems: Integration with other security measures, such as alarms or smart home devices, adds to overall security. Many modern systems are designed to work seamlessly with third-party applications like smart locks or lights. A report published by ABI Research found that integrated systems offer a more comprehensive approach to security.

All these features contribute to the effectiveness and reliability of a security camera system. Evaluating them in the context of specific needs will facilitate an informed decision.

How Do Wireless Security Cameras Function Compared to Wired Security Cameras?

Wireless security cameras function by transmitting video and audio signals wirelessly, usually via Wi-Fi, to a storage device or cloud service. They are generally easier to install as they do not require physical cabling, making them versatile for various locations. However, they depend on a strong Wi-Fi connection and may be susceptible to interference or hacking.

Wired security cameras, on the other hand, connect directly to a recording device through cables. They typically offer more reliable video quality and do not rely on a wireless signal, which can be impacted by distance and obstacles. Installation can be more complex and time-consuming due to the need for cables.

FeatureWireless Security CamerasWired Security Cameras
InstallationEasy, no cables requiredComplex, requires cabling
Video QualityCan be affected by signal strengthGenerally more stable and higher quality
FlexibilityHighly versatile, easy to moveLess flexible, fixed locations
Power SourceBattery-operated or wiredUsually requires a constant power source
SecurityMore vulnerable to hackingLess vulnerable, physical access needed
CostGenerally lower initial costHigher initial installation cost
MaintenanceMay require software updatesLess frequent maintenance needed

What Best Practices Should You Implement for Your Homeowner Security Camera System?

Implementing best practices for your homeowner security camera system enhances safety. These practices ensure effective monitoring and protection of your property.

  1. Choose the right camera type: indoor, outdoor, wired, or wireless
  2. Ensure proper placement: high and unobstructed views
  3. Secure the network: use strong passwords and encryption
  4. Regularly update software: keep firmware current
  5. Consider storage options: local versus cloud storage
  6. Use motion detection: reduce unnecessary recordings
  7. Integrate with alarms: increase overall security system effectiveness
  8. Check legality: comply with local privacy laws
  9. Test regularly: ensure cameras function correctly

To fully understand each of these best practices, let us examine them in detail.

  1. Choosing the Right Camera Type: Choosing the right camera type involves selecting between various options like indoor, outdoor, wired, or wireless cameras. Indoor cameras focus on capturing activity inside your home. Outdoor cameras are built to withstand weather elements and provide a broader field of vision. Wired cameras offer stable connectivity but can be harder to install, while wireless cameras are easier but may experience connectivity issues. A study by the Security Industry Association in 2022 emphasized the importance of selecting the camera type based on your specific security needs.

  2. Ensuring Proper Placement: Ensuring proper placement of security cameras involves installing them high and in locations that provide unobstructed views of entry points. Placing cameras at a height discourages tampering, while angles should cover doorways, driveways, and blind spots. The National Institute of Justice recommends placing cameras eight to ten feet high for optimal effectiveness.

  3. Securing the Network: Securing the network entails using strong passwords and encryption protocols. Unsecured cameras can be hacked, allowing unauthorized access to your video footage. Experts recommend using complex passwords that combine letters, numbers, and symbols. Additionally, enabling WPA3 encryption offers enhanced security against cyber threats, as noted by cybersecurity firm SecureTech Solutions in 2023.

  4. Regularly Updating Software: Regularly updating software includes keeping camera firmware current to protect against vulnerabilities. Manufacturers often release updates that fix bugs and enhance features. Failing to update can leave devices susceptible to cyber intrusions. A 2021 report by the Cybersecurity and Infrastructure Security Agency highlighted instances where outdated devices contributed to security breaches in residential settings.

  5. Considering Storage Options: Considering storage options means evaluating whether to use local or cloud storage for your camera footage. Local storage offers quick access but can be lost in events like theft or fire. Cloud storage, though, provides redundancy but incurs monthly fees. According to a 2022 report by the Consumer Technology Association, more homeowners are opting for cloud solutions due to their convenience and security.

  6. Using Motion Detection: Using motion detection helps to reduce unnecessary recordings by only capturing footage when movement is detected. This feature can also save storage space. Additionally, many modern cameras have advanced motion detection capabilities that distinguish between humans and pets, enhancing monitoring efficiency. Research from Tech Innovations Group in 2023 found that homes with motion-activated cameras experienced lower false alarms.

  7. Integrating with Alarms: Integrating with alarms enhances overall security systems by ensuring that camera alerts coincide with existing security features like alarms or monitoring services. An integrated system can notify homeowners and authorities simultaneously, which increases response times. The International Security Conference (ISC) reported in 2022 that integrated systems reduced burglary incidents by up to 30%.

  8. Checking Legality: Checking legality involves ensuring compliance with local privacy laws regarding surveillance. Many jurisdictions have strict regulations around where cameras can be placed, especially regarding capturing footage in common areas or neighboring properties. Researchers from Privacy Matters found that homeowners who informed neighbors about security cameras faced fewer privacy complaints.

  9. Testing Regularly: Testing regularly involves routinely checking that the cameras are functioning correctly and capturing clear images. Regular tests ensure that the features, such as motion detection and night vision, operate effectively. According to the National Home Security Council, homeowners should test their systems monthly to identify potential issues before they become critical.
